Ticket: ReportForge — intermittent connection failures

Sort order in the report builder flips between runs. Root cause isn't sorting logic; the builder falls back to a stale replica when the primary connection drops, and the replica returns rows unordered. Happens roughly every third export. Workaround: retry the export. To reproduce against the affected replica, connect with the string below.

database URL for bahop-yagep: mssql://sildor_svc:35ha7jz@db-fb6d.nelvrodyn.example:5432/casath

The tax-rate lookup cache in the Breva checkout service worries me. Entries are keyed only by region code, so a stale or poisoned entry would apply the wrong rate to every order in that region until expiry. Please verify: TTLs are short enough to bound exposure, negative lookups aren't cached, and the refresh path revalidates against the signed rate feed rather than trusting upstream blindly. Also confirm eviction is size-bounded so an attacker can't churn the keyspace. Current cache settings for review:

limits module of yagaf-yajef:
RATE_LIMITS = {
    "novwyn": 950,
    "wenath": 428,
    "prawyn": 413,
    "gorvan": 539,
    "praael": 870,
    "drumir": 113,
    "gordor": 439,
}

Welcome to the Harkwell platform team. The orphaned-resource sweeper, Gleanr, runs nightly against the Veldstack inventory and flags volumes, snapshots, and load balancers with no owning deployment. Before deleting anything, Gleanr waits a 72-hour grace window and posts candidates to the sync agenda for review. If the sweeper's state store is ever corrupted, restore it from the sealed vault snapshot. To unseal that snapshot during recovery, use the passphrase below.

recovery phrase for fahof-fawip: casael-fenael-wenix

## Authentication

The Wavecrest preview API renders audio waveform thumbnails for plugin UIs. All requests must be authenticated; unauthenticated calls return a 401 with no body. Plugin authors should request a production credential through the Tidesmith partner portal, but for local development you may use the shared sandbox credential, which is rate-limited to 60 renders per minute and resets nightly. Sandbox renders carry a watermark. The sandbox key for the Wavecrest preview service appears below.

app token of fajop-fahif = qvz4-AnML